AP53 FBG is a 2003 Mazda 6 in Silver with a 1,999cc petrol engine. This vehicle has been through 28 MOT tests with a personal pass rate of 64.3%.
Across all 2003 Mazda 6 models, the average MOT pass rate is 71.6% with a typical mileage of 83,392 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mazda 6 f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 45,082 recorded failures. If you're considering buying AP53 FBG, it's worth having these areas checked by a mechanic before committing.
The Mazda 6 typically stays on UK roads for around 24 years. At 23 years old, this Mazda 6 is approaching the upper end of the typical lifespan for this model.
